Looks like the BT scammers are back at it again.

I just recieved a call from a very well spoken lady claiming to be from BT

She greated me by my name and informed me I had an outstanding balance of £93.00 on my account and I need to make payment by debit or credit card at this moment to avoid been terminated this evening. If I did not she would cut the line within the next few moments.

At no point did she ask me to verify any details or such like. I had a little giggle and informed her my account is settled via direct debit and as of Monday was completely upto date. She went onto say there must be some error as their system is showing I have an outstanding balance of £93.00. Again she said I need to make paynment by debit or credit card at this moment to avoid been terminated this evening.

With that I hung up the phone. When I tried to call BT a few moments later the line seemed to be dead. No dial tone etc. I left it for about 15 minutes and tried to call BT again. I got through and explained what had happened. They assured me that they had not made any such call and would not make any such call. And that they would look into it.

I would just love to know where these scammers got my name and number from ?..

Very interesting - I guess if they keep their phone still on the line to you then it will appear as if it is dead. Quite a clever scam and I bet someone falls for it! You'd think BT could trace the number easily enough and then block it though (unless it's a PAYG mobile) - so I hope they get caught.
